Сортировка таблицы в Excel по одному столбцу: полное руководство

Работа с большими массивами данных в электронных таблицах часто требует наведения порядка, чтобы найти нужную информацию или проанализировать тенденции. Сортировка является одним из базовых, но критически важных инструментов для любого пользователя, будь то бухгалтер, студент или менеджер по продажам. Когда данные разбросаны в хаотичном порядке, восприятие информации затрудняется, и поиск конкретных значений занимает слишком много времени.

В программе Microsoft Excel существует несколько способов упорядочить строки, опираясь на значения в конкретном столбце. Это может быть алфавитный порядок для текстовых полей или числовая последовательность для финансовых показателей. Понимание механики этого процесса позволяет избежать распространенных ошибок, таких как перемешивание строк, когда данные в одной строке перестают соответствовать заголовкам.

В этом материале мы подробно разберем алгоритмы действий для различных версий табличного редактора, рассмотрим нюансы настройки параметров и ответим на вопросы, возникающие при работе со сложными структурами. Вы научитесь не просто менять порядок строк, но и делать это безопасно для целостности вашей базы данных.

Подготовка данных и выделение диапазона

Прежде чем приступать к активным действиям, необходимо убедиться, что ваши данные готовы к обработке. Excel требует четкой структуры: обычно это наличие заголовков в первой строке и отсутствие полностью пустых строк или столбцов внутри массива. Если таблица имеет "дыры", алгоритм может посчитать, что данные заканчиваются раньше времени, и отсортирует лишь часть информации.

Существует два основных подхода к выделению области сортировки. Первый и самый надежный — manually выделить весь диапазон ячеек, включая шапку таблицы. Для этого нажмите на верхнюю левую ячейку и, зажав левую кнопку мыши, протяните курсор до правого нижнего угла. Второй вариант — кликнуть в любую ячейку внутри таблицы, если она оформлена как Умная таблица или просто сплошной массив без разрывов.

Важно понимать разницу между выделением одного столбца и всей таблицы. Если вы выделите только один столбец и запустите сортировку, программа выдаст предупреждение о расширении выделенного диапазона. Игнорирование этого предупреждения приведет к тому, что значения в выбранном столбце перемешаются, а данные в соседних столбцах останутся на своих местах, что разрушит логическую связь между ячейками.

⚠️ Внимание: Никогда не сортируйте только один столбец внутри связанной таблицы, если не хотите навсегда потерять соответствие строк. Всегда выделяйте весь массив данных или используйте функцию "Сортировка" через главное меню, чтобы Excel сам определил границы.

Проверка целостности данных перед началом работы — это ключевой этап, который спасает от часов работы по восстановлению потерянной информации. Убедитесь, что в столбце, по которому будет производиться сортировка, нет смешанных типов данных (например, текст "Ноль" вместо цифры 0), так как это может исказить итоговый порядок.

Использование кнопки сортировки на вкладке Главная

Самый быстрый способ упорядочить данные доступен прямо на стартовой вкладке интерфейса. В группе инструментов Редактирование located на ленте меню, вы найдете кнопку Сортировка и фильтр. Нажатие на неё открывает выпадающее меню, где доступны опции сортировки от А до Я (для текста) или от наименьшего к наибольшему (для чисел).

Алгоритм действий здесь предельно прост:

  • 📊 Кликните левой кнопкой мыши по любой ячейке в столбце, который должен стать ключевым для сортировки.
  • 📂 Перейдите на вкладку Главная в верхней части окна программы.
  • ⬇️ Найдите блок Редактирование (обычно справа) и нажмите кнопку с изображением букв А-Я и стрелкой вниз.
  • ✅ Подтвердите действие, если появится диалоговое окно с вопросом о расширении выделенного фрагмента.

Этот метод идеален для простых задач, когда нужно быстро расположить список фамилий в алфавитном порядке или выстроить продажи по убыванию. Однако у него есть ограничение: он сортирует строго по одному критерию и не позволяет гибко настраивать параметры, такие как учет регистра или ориентация столбцов.

Если ваша таблица содержит сложные данные, например, даты в нестандартном формате или текстовые значения с пробелами, быстрый метод может дать неожиданный результат. В таких случаях лучше воспользоваться расширенным инструментарием, который будет описан в следующих разделах. Тем не менее, для 80% повседневных задач кнопки на вкладке Главная вполне достаточно.

📊 Какой метод сортировки вы используете чаще всего?
Кнопки на вкладке "Главная"
Через меню "Данные"
Правой кнопкой мыши
Горячие клавиши

Расширенная сортировка через вкладку Данные

Для более профессиональной работы с таблицами предназначена вкладка Данные. Здесь расположен одноименный блок инструментов, позволяющий детально настроить процесс упорядочивания. Нажатие на большую кнопку Сортировка открывает диалоговое окно, где можно задать уровень вложенности и специфические условия.

В открывшемся окне вы увидите несколько важных полей для заполнения. В разделе Столбец нужно выбрать имя заголовка, по которому будет идти сортировка. Если вы предварительно не выделили всю таблицу, именно здесь можно указать, что данные нужно сортировать по столбцу "Цена", но затрагивать при этом и столбцы "Товар" и "Количество".

Особое внимание стоит уделить полю Порядок. Стандартно предлагается сортировка по возрастанию или убыванию, но выпадающий список предлагает и другие варианты:

  • 🔢 Обычная сортировка (числа, текст).
  • 📅 Сортировка по датам (дни, месяцы, годы).
  • 🎨 Сортировка по цвету ячейки или шрифта.
  • 🏷️ Сортировка по значку ячейки (если используются индикаторы).

Использование вкладки Данные дает преимущество в виде предпросмотра и возможности добавления уровней. Вы можете сначала отсортировать данные по отделам, а внутри каждого отдела — по фамилиям сотрудников. Это делает инструмент незаменимым для подготовки отчетов и аналитических сводок.

⚠️ Внимание: При работе с окном "Сортировка" всегда ставьте галочку "Мои данные имеют заголовки", если первая строка вашей таблицы содержит названия столбцов. Иначе заголовок уедет в середину таблицы, перемешавшись с данными.

Настройка параметров и пользовательские списки

Иногда стандартного алфавитного или числового порядка бывает недостаточно. Например, вам нужно отсортировать дни недели не в хронологическом порядке, а в порядке рабочих дней, или расположить товары по приоритетным категориям, которые не имеют числового выражения. Для этого в окне сортировки предусмотрена кнопка Параметры.

Внутри параметров можно изменить ориентацию сортировки. По умолчанию Excel сортирует строки (вертикально), но при необходимости можно сортировать и столбцы (горизонтально), что полезно для специфических видов отчетов. Также здесь доступна опция Без учета регистра, которая игнорирует заглавные и строчные буквы, считая "apple" и "Apple" одинаковыми значениями.

Одной из самых мощных функций является создание Пользовательского списка. Если ваши данные содержат специфические значения (например, размеры одежды: S, M, L, XL или статусы: "В работе", "Ожидание", "Готово"), вы можете задать свой порядок следования.

Файл → Параметры → Дополнительно → Общие → Изменить списки

В этом меню можно ввести свой список через запятую или с новой строки, сохранить его и затем использовать в сортировке как стандартный вариант.

Гибкость настроек позволяет адаптировать Excel под любые бизнес-процессы. Однако стоит помнить, что пользовательские списки сохраняются в профиле пользователя, и на другом компьютере их придется создавать заново или импортировать настройки.

Что делать, если сортировка не работает?

Если после нажатия кнопки сортировки ничего не изменилось, проверьте, не включен ли режим фильтрации или защищены ли ячейки паролем. Также убедитесь, что в ячейках нет скрытых пробелов, которые мешают корректному сравнению значений.

Сортировка по цвету и форматированию

Визуальное кодирование данных — популярный метод выделения важной информации. Часто пользователи окрашивают ячейки в красный цвет, чтобы обозначить проблемы, или используют жирный шрифт для ключевых показателей. Excel умеет сортировать данные, опираясь именно на эти визуальные маркеры, а не только на содержимое ячеек.

Чтобы отсортировать таблицу по цвету, необходимо в окне сортировки в поле Сортировать по выбрать опцию Цвет ячейки или Цвет шрифта. После выбора критерия появится поле Порядок, где можно указать, какой именно цвет должен стоять первым в списке. Остальные цвета или отсутствие цвета будут расположены ниже.

Этот метод особенно эффективен в сочетании с условным форматированием. Например, если вы настроили правило, чтобы все продажи ниже плана окрашивались в красный, то после сортировки по цвету все проблемные зоны мгновенно окажутся вверху таблицы. Это позволяет быстро идентифицировать зоны риска без применения сложных формул.

Важно отметить, что сортировка по цвету не меняет сами данные, а лишь их визуальное представление в списке. Если вы измените цвет ячейки после сортировки, она не переместится автоматически — потребуется повторное применение команды сортировки.

Решение проблем и типичные ошибки

Даже опытные пользователи сталкиваются с ситуациями, когда сортировка ведет себя непредсказуемо. Чаще всего это связано с форматом данных. Например, числа, сохраненные как текст, будут сортироваться некорректно: число 10 окажется раньше числа 2, так как сравнение идет посимвольно. Индикатором такой ошибки служит зеленый треугольник в углу ячейки.

Для исправления ситуации необходимо конвертировать текст в число. Это можно сделать через меню Данные → Текст по столбцам или просто умножив проблемный диапазон на 1. После конвертации сортировка встанет на свои места, и числовой порядок восстановится.

Еще одна распространенная проблема — наличие объединенных ячеек. Excel крайне негативно относится к ним при сортировке и часто блокирует операцию или выдает ошибку. Перед началом работы с большими таблицами рекомендуется удалить все объединения ячеек, заменив их выравниванием по центру выделения.

Таблица ниже демонстрирует сравнение поведения разных типов данных при сортировке:

Тип данных Пример значений Результат сортировки (Возрастание) Возможная ошибка
Числа 2, 10, 5 2, 5, 10 Нет
Текст Б, А, В А, Б, В Нет
Числа как текст "2", "10", "5" "10", "2", "5" Неверный порядок
Даты 01.01.2023 Хронологический Если формат не распознан

☑️ Проверка перед сортировкой

Выполнено: 0 / 4

FAQ: Часто задаваемые вопросы

Можно ли отсортировать таблицу, не нарушив связи между строками?

Да, это возможно и является стандартом работы. Главное — всегда выделять весь диапазон данных (все столбцы таблицы) перед запуском сортировки. Если выделите только один столбец, Excel предупредит об опасности, но при согласии разорвет связи между данными в строках.

Как отсортировать данные по нескольким столбцам одновременно?

Используйте окно сортировки на вкладке Данные. Нажмите кнопку "Добавить уровень", чтобы задать второй, третий и последующие критерии. Сначала данные сортируются по первому правилу, а затем внутри групп первого правила — по второму.

Почему после сортировки даты встали в неправильном порядке?

Скорее всего, Excel воспринимает ваши даты как текст. Проверьте формат ячеек (должен быть "Дата") и убедитесь, что в ячейках нет лишних пробелов или символов, которые мешают программе распознать значение как дату.

Сохранится ли порядок сортировки после закрытия файла?

Да, порядок строк сохраняется вместе с файлом. Однако, если вы добавите новые данные вручную, они не встанут автоматически на свое место — потребуется повторная сортировка. Для автоматического обновления используйте Умные таблицы (Ctrl+T).